Robocopy vs Xcopy: Jaké jsou mezi nimi rozdíly? [Tipy pro mininástroje]
Robocopy Vs Xcopy Jake Jsou Mezi Nimi Rozdily Tipy Pro Mininastroje
Co jsou Xcopy a Robocopy? K čemu slouží a jak je používat? Tento článek na Web MiniTool vám především ukáže definici, rozdíly a použití Xcopy & Robocopy. Pokud vás zajímá, jak přenášet soubory pomocí různých nástrojů ve Windows 10, nenechte si to ujít!
Co uděláte, když budete chtít zkopírovat soubory do jiného umístění? Normálně se můžete rozhodnout použít základní příkaz kopírování - Ctrl + C a Ctrl + V . Víte, že na to existují pokročilejší nástroje? Dnes si pro vás představíme dva nástroje pro kopírování souborů z příkazového řádku vestavěné ve Windows – Xcopy & Robocopy a jejich srovnání bude také uvedeno v obsahu níže.
Část 1: Představení Xcopy a Robocopy
Co je Xcopy?
The příkaz Xcopy je velmi výkonná rozšířená kopie, protože umožňuje kopírovat několik souborů nebo celé adresářové stromy z jednoho adresáře do druhého a kopírovat soubory přes síť. Má tři významné vlastnosti: přímé kopírování adresáře, identifikace aktualizovaných souborů a vyloučení souborů na základě názvů souborů a přípon.
Co je Robocopy?
Robocopy představuje Robustní kopírování souborů což je adresář příkazového řádku nebo příkaz replikace pro soubory v systému Windows. Když chcete zkopírovat některé soubory, Ctrl + C a Ctrl + V může vyhovět vašim potřebám.
Pokud však chcete provádět operace kopírování složitých nebo velkých souborů, základní příkaz kopírování vás neuspokojí, protože vám to zabere docela dlouho. V tomto stavu je Robocopy dobrou volbou pro rychlejší a efektivnější přenos mnoha velkých souborů.
Přijetí chybové zprávy ukazuje, že parametr je nesprávný při pokusu o kopírování souborů na vyměnitelnou jednotku? To je jedno! Postupujte podle řešení v tomto článku - Oprava parametru je nesprávný Kopírování souborů (zaměřte se na 2 případy) a všechny vaše potíže budou pryč!
Část 2: Xcopy vs Robocopy Windows 10
Poté, co budu znát definici Xcopy a Robocopy, porovnám dva nástroje pro přenos souborů z pěti aspektů: podporovaný operační systém, zrcadlení, atributy, monitorování a automatizace.
Xcopy vs Robocopy: Podporovaný operační systém
Pro Xcopy operační systém, který podporuje, zahrnuje Microsoft Windows, IBM PC DOS, IBM OS/2, MS-DOS, ReactOS a FreeDOS.
Pro Robocopy podporuje Windows XP/7/8/10/11 a další operační systémy Windows novější než Windows NT 4.
Xcopy vs Robocopy: Zrcadlení
Robocopy se používá k zrcadlení nebo synchronizaci adresářů, zatímco Xcopy s tím nic nedělá. Robocopy může zkontrolovat cílový adresář a odstranit všechny soubory, které již nejsou v hlavním stromu, místo aby zkopíroval všechny soubory z jednoho adresáře do druhého. Kromě toho nezkopíruje nezměněné soubory, aby šetřil váš čas.
Xcopy vs Robocopy: Atributy
Uvádí se, že Robocopy i Xcopy podporují kopírování přes atribut archivu na souborech. Xcopy však podporuje pouze několik atributů, zatímco Robocopy může podporovat kopírování všech atributů včetně zabezpečení, vlastníka, časových razítek a informací o auditu. Tyto atributy jsou pro vás velmi důležité pro udržení správné adresářové struktury, zejména když kopírujete soubory jako správce.
Xcopy vs Robocopy: Monitorování
Pokud jde o monitorování, Xcopy je jednodušší a dokonce nemá podporu monitorování.
Robocopy je však schopen využít /MŮJ nebo /PROTI příkaz pro sledování vašich souborů a adresářů. Vzít /PO:x a /MOT:y jako příklady - /PO:x zkopíroval soubor do cíle s X nebo více změn a /MOT:y vám pomůže zkontrolovat soubor každý Y minut pro jakékoli změny a poté zkopírujte soubory, když v něm dojde k nějakým změnám.
Xcopy vs Robocopy: Automatizace
Pokud chcete vytvářet denní zálohy nebo provádět velké opravy, které mohou nějakou dobu trvat, ale bez jakékoli interakce, automatizace je docela dobrá volba. The /RH parametr v Robocopy umožňuje nastavit, kdy mají být kopie provedeny, namísto nastavení času příkazu jako u Xcopy.
Současně se v seznamu úkolů zobrazí proces robocopy.exe, protože bude kontrolovat hodiny, aby bylo možné procházet, kdy kopírovat, a obsahuje také protokolování pomocí /Log soubor volba.
Část 3: Jak používat Xcopy a Robocopy ve Windows 10?
Jak kopírovat soubory a složky pomocí příkazu Xcopy ve Windows 10?
Soubory a složky můžete kopírovat pomocí této syntaxe Xcopy: Xcopy[zdroj] [cíl] [možnosti] . Podrobné pokyny jsou:
Krok 1. Stiskněte Win + S zároveň vyvolat vyhledávací lišta .
Krok 2. Napište cmd ve vyhledávací liště k nalezení Příkazový řádek a kliknutím pravým tlačítkem na něj vyberte Spustit jako administrátor v rozevírací nabídce.
Krok 3. Nyní předpokládejme, že chcete zkopírovat složku s názvem Novinky 2022 z Pohon C do ' Zprávy “složka Pohon E , zadejte příkaz Xcopy takto:
XCOPY C:\News2022\Source.reg “E:\News” /I
Je vhodné přidat uvozovky kolem cesty, abyste se vyhnuli chybám, pokud je název souboru a složky delší než 8 znaků nebo obsahuje mezery.
Pokud jde o kopírování složky včetně všech podsložek, musíte použít následující příkaz:
XCOPY C:\ News 2022\* „E:\News\2211“ /S/I
O parametrech Xcopy:
/S - Kopírovat adresáře, podadresáře a soubor v nich obsažený kromě prázdných.
/I - Standardně spuštění této možnosti přinutí Xcopy předpokládat, že cílem je adresář. Pokud jej nechcete používat a chcete kopírovat do neexistujícího cíle, /I příkaz vás vyzve k zadání, zda je cílem soubor nebo adresář.
/C - Pokud se objeví chyba, pokračujte v kopírování.
/A - Zkopírujte podadresáře včetně prázdných.
/H - Kopírovat soubory se skrytými a systémovými atributy souborů.
Jak přenášet soubory pomocí Robocopy ve Windows 10?
Základní syntaxe příkazu Robocopy je: Robocopy [zdroj] [cíl] . Robocopy je tak výkonný nástroj pro přenos souborů, který má více než 80 přepínačů. Nyní vám ukážu, jak použít příkaz Robocopy přenášet soubory z jednoho počítače do druhého .
Přesun 1: Povolte sdílení souborů ve Windows 10
Chcete-li přenášet soubory mezi dvěma počítači, musíte povolit sdílení souborů a poté bude mít Robocopy přístup ke zkopírovaným souborům z cílového zařízení.
Krok 1. Stiskněte Win + E zároveň otevřít Průzkumník souborů .
Krok 2. Najděte složku obsahující soubory, které chcete přenést.
Krok 3. Klikněte na něj pravým tlačítkem a vyberte Vlastnosti z rozbalovací nabídky.
Krok 4. V Sdílení klepněte na Podíl .
Co když narazíte na to, že sdílení souborů nefunguje ve Windows 10? nezlobte se! Tento tutoriál vám může pomoci - Sdílení souborů ve Windows 10 nefunguje? Vyzkoušejte těchto 5 způsobů .
Krok 5. Vyberte Každý a pak udeřit Přidat .
Krok 6. Pod Úroveň oprávnění , vyberte úroveň oprávnění podle svých preferencí. Ve výchozím stavu, Číst je vybrána a umožňuje vám prohlížet a otevírat vaše soubory. Pokud si vyberete Číst psát , můžete zobrazit, otevřít, upravit a odstranit obsah sdílené složky.
Možná byste se chtěli dozvědět více podrobností o oprávněních ke sdílení, přejděte prosím na NTFS vs. Oprávnění ke sdílení: Rozdíly a jak je změnit . Po důkladném pochopení se můžete rozhodnout, jakou úroveň oprávnění byste měli zvolit.
Krok 7. Stiskněte Podíl a klikněte na Hotovo & Zavřít dokud se nezobrazí výzva, která ukáže, že proces sdílení je dokončen.
Někteří z vás to možná zjistí, když otevřete Vlastnosti ve vaší cílové složce neexistuje žádný Sdílení karta pro vás. Nebojte se, postupujte podle následujících kroků:
Krok 1. Otevřete Průzkumník souborů > Pohled > Možnosti .
Krok 2. V Pohled záložka, zaškrtnutí Použít Průvodce sdílením (doporučeno) a pak udeřit Aplikovat aby tato změna byla účinná. Pokud zjistíte, že tato možnost je již zaškrtnuta, stačí ji odškrtnout, znovu zaškrtnout a stisknout Aplikovat .
Přesun 2: Kopírování více velkých souborů pomocí Robocopy
Po úspěšném povolení sdílení souborů můžete nyní pomocí příkazu Robocopy zkopírovat soubory.
Krok 1. Spusťte Příkazový řádek jako správce.
Krok 2. Nyní přenesu dva soubory: shadowmaker.docx a partitionwizard.docx z D:\minitool na E:\mt jako příklad. Tento obsah můžete nahradit svým.
robocopy D:\minitool E:\mt shadowmaker.docx partitionwizard.docx
Do příkazového řádku můžete také přidat následující parametry Robocopy:
/S - Zkopírujte podadresáře a vylučte prázdné.
/XO - Vyloučit starší soubory a obvykle provést s parametrem /maxage:n .
/XC - Vyloučit změněné soubory.
/XN - Vyloučit novější soubory.
/MĚ - Zrcadlit strom adresářů.
/SL - Zkopírujte symbolické odkazy jako odkazy, nikoli jako cíle odkazu.
/SEC - Kopírování souborů se zabezpečením (ekvivalentní /COPY:DATS ).
/TLUSTÝ - Vytvářejte cílové soubory pouze pomocí názvů souborů 8.3 FAT.
/ VYTVOŘIT - Vytvářejte pouze strom adresářů a soubory s nulovou délkou.
Část 4: Šikovnější nástroj – MiniTool ShadowMaker
Jak je uvedeno výše, Xcopy i Robocopy potřebují spouštět dlouhé a složité příkazy v příkazovém řádku. Pokud nejsou odpovídající parametry používány správně, příkaz Xcopy a Robocopy může odmítnout pracovat. A co je horší, můžete riskovat ztrátu souboru. V důsledku toho musíte věnovat svědomitou pozornost procesu přenosu souborů pomocí kteréhokoli z těchto dvou nástrojů.
Tyto parametry navíc nemusí být přívětivé pro ty, kteří v počítačích nevynikají. Proto vám upřímně doporučuji spolehnout se na třetí stranu bezplatný synchronizační a zálohovací software – MiniTool ShadowMaker, když potřebujete přenést soubory nebo složky.
MiniTool ShadowMaker je profesionální synchronizační software, který vám umožní snadno a bezpečně přenášet soubory. Tento nástroj je tak pohodlný, že i počítačoví nadšenci se mohou během několika minut naučit zálohovat nebo synchronizovat soubory.
Nyní vám ukážu, jak s ním synchronizovat soubory:
Krok 1. Stáhněte a nainstalujte zkušební verzi MiniTool ShadowMaker.
Krok 2. Spusťte jej a klepněte na Zachovat zkušební verzi využívat 30denní bezplatnou službu pro všechny funkce zálohování a synchronizace.
Krok 3. Přejděte na Synchronizovat rozhraní a klikněte na Zdroj vyberte soubory, které chcete synchronizovat.
Krok 4. Vraťte se na Synchronizovat rozhraní a hit Destinace pro výběr cílové cesty. Můžete také vybrat výchozí cílovou cestu a tento krok přeskočit, aby se úloha synchronizace spustila, jakmile vyberete požadované soubory/složky.
Krok 5. Klikněte Synchronizovat nyní pro okamžité spuštění úlohy synchronizace.
- Pokud chcete nastavit automatickou synchronizaci, stačí stisknout Plán , zapněte jej a zvolte nastavení denní, týdenní, měsíční nebo při události synchronizační úlohy.
- MiniTool ShadowMaker také umožňuje nastavit podmínky vyloučení pro filtrování synchronizačních souborů. Chcete-li to provést, přejděte na Možnosti > Filtr .